Ticket #—needs sign-off. The Crumbwell bakery app's order-cutoff rule is firing an hour early since the timezone lib bump; customers in the western region get blocked at 1pm instead of 2pm. Quick fix is pinning cutoffs to store-local time instead of UTC-with-offset. Patch is ready and tested against the Oatfield store fixtures, but cutoff logic changes need explicit approval. Sign-off for this one goes to the person below.

approver of hahaf-hahaf = Druion Druius Kasax Eliox

## Support

FareForge evaluates shipping-fee rules per region and carrier. Rule changes ship behind the `fee-rules-v2` flag; flip only after the weekly sync sign-off. Misfiring rules: check the decision log before rolling back. Incidents go in the Forgeline tracker. For urgent rule regressions outside sync hours, email the FareForge maintainers.

escalation mailbox, kaweg-kahif: druwyn.sordor@nelvroworks.corp

## Ownership

This module implements role-based access control for the Fernleaf wiki: role definitions, permission inheritance, and the page-level override resolver. Changes here affect every read and write path, so reviewers should verify that the permission cache is invalidated on role edits and that the default-deny fallback remains intact. Tests in `rbac_spec` are considered the contract. All review requests and design questions for this module should be directed to:

approver of tawip-bagap = Holdor Silath

Ticket: Read-replica lag alarm firing for the Cormorant billing database since 03:40. Root cause is not actual lag — the Wrenfield metrics agent's credentials expired last night, so the lag gauge flatlined and tripped the stale-data alarm. Replication itself is healthy per manual checks. To clear this, rotate the agent's credential in the internal Quillgate vault and restart the collector on both replica hosts. Verify the gauge resumes within five minutes. The replacement key for the Quillgate client is below.

gateway credential: qvz23-XSZTNBjrucz4Q49XMT1TuVw

Failed exports from the Ledgerline batch service are retried up to three times with exponential backoff; after that, they land in the quarantine bucket for manual review. Retries reuse the original request signature, so replay detection must whitelist the /exports/retry path. The retry worker authenticates against the internal Coffer audit service with the key below.

API key for yagag-fawif: zpat4_Gful